Definitions

  • the present invention relates to a home appliance, particularly a cooling device.
  • the invention relates to a door support part for a home appliance in cabinet form and comprises a carrier arm and a pin forming tab outwardly from the carrier arm; and characterized in that it extends from the carrier arm in an extension of the bearing pin in an opposite direction to the first direction for the home appliance.
  • a socket made of plastic so as to engage onto the pin.
  • the end part of the carrier arm opposite to the socket is formed in a short and narrow latch form, this latch has a high bending hardness by means of a pressed groove.
  • the latch is utilized for being pushed into by means of a positive lock into housing on the casing. After the latch is placed to the housing, the carrier arm is connected to the casing by means of a bolt.
  • the invention has at least one door support having a plug-in part and a corresponding socket part made in one piece with a housing part.
  • the plug-in part fits telescopically in the socket part and is held on all sides, so that transverse tilting forces are resisted.
  • the refrigerator has a housing with door mountings for one or more doors.
  • At least one door mounting has a plug-in part with a corresponding socket part made in one piece with a housing part, in which the plug-in part fits telescopically, and which holds the plug-in part on all sides.
  • the length of the telescopic overlap of the plug-in part in the socket part is such that the socket part resists tilting forces transverse to the insertion direction transferable from the door via the plug-in part to the socket part.
  • US 6 070 300 A discloses a refrigerator door supporting structure, comprising a fixation bracket disposed at a top door.
  • EP 0 927 804 A1 dicloses a mounting piece for connecting a door to a housing, whereas the mounting piece comprises a positioning pin.
  • the object of the present invention is to provide a home appliance, particularly a cooling device, with a low-cost support arm having a bottom hinge for a refrigerator door and which can be assembled in an easy manner.
  • the present invention is a home appliance, particularly a cooling device, having a heat insulated body forming a cabinet; a door hinged to said body; a connection plate provided on the body and having an assembly hole; and a hinge with a support arm with an assembly hole from one end connected to the connection plate and from other end mounted to the door.
  • said support arm is characterized in that at least one fixation tab is provided on the support arm, and at least one fixation hole provided on the connection plate such that the fixation tab rests therein; and the fixation hole is positioned on the connection plate such that the assembly holes are being aligned with each other when the fixation tab is rested in the fixation hole.
  • connection plate comprises at least one positioning tab provided at a vicinity of the fixation hole; and the support arm comprises at least one positioning hole, wherein the positioning tab is disposed, at a vicinity of the fixation tab.
  • the fixation tab is embodied outwardly in an "r" shape from the support arm's surface contacting the connection plate and the fixation tab comprises at least one seating part pressing to the vicinity of the fixation hole on the connection plate.
  • the fixation tab is provided at the end of the support arm.
  • the placement of the fixation tab to the fixation hole can be performed in an easier manner when compared with the case where the fixation tab is at a different position.
  • the support arm extends from the door to the body at the lower alignment of the body.
  • the support arm is connected to a body base.
  • the support arm belongs to a bottom hinge.
  • the support arm comprises at least one wing provided in the form of a tab towards the ground from the surface thereof facing the floor along at least one long edge of the support arm.
  • the strength of the support arm is improved.
  • the support arm comprises at least one bearing pin which is substantially vertical to the support arm's surface which is in connection to the connection plate and whereon at least one hinge bearing is positioned.
  • the door is seated on the hinge bearing.
  • the support arm comprises at least one adjustment hole whose two ends are exposed and which is connected to the foot at a vicinity of the bearing pin.
  • a liner is provided in said body and an insulation material is provided between the body and the liner and at least one cardboard is provided between the insulation material and the body in order to prevent leakage of the insulation material through openings provided on the body and wherein the connection plate comprises at least one clearance tab provided at the vicinity of the fixation hole and configured so as to form a passage gap between the cardboard and the connection plate.
  • This passage gap is suited for receiving the fixation tab. That is, preferably the fixation tab is situated within the passage gap and preferably the fixation tab will not contact the cardboard during and after the assembly of the support arm. In this way the fixation tab can be inserted into the fixation hole without being obstructed by the cardboard, the sealing material or other parts. In particular, the fixation tab cannot damage the cardboard, the sealing material or other parts when being inserted into the fixation hole.
  • the clearance tab is obtained as a result of bending a piece which is formed during opening of the fixation hole.
  • the clearance tab can be formed during the production of the connection plate without the need for an additional process.
  • connection plate comprises at least one elevation provided at the vicinity of the fixation hole.
  • the cardboard extends on the clearance tab and on the elevation.
  • connection plate comprises at least one seating part, whereon the fixation tab is placed, between the fixation hole and the elevation.
  • the fixation tab completely sits on the connection plate.
  • a hinge bearing for disposing the door on the support arm is provided and a foot for transferring the weight of the door to the ground is provided and the support arm comprises an adjustment hole wherein the foot is disposed and a bearing housing having a hollow cylindrical form wherein the hinge bearing is housed, said bearing housing being positioned in an essentially coaxial manner with the adjustment hole. Due to this coaxial design the weight of the door can be transferred onto the foot and hence on the ground without causing any bending moments to the support arm.
  • the bearing housing is provided at a vicinity of the end of the support arm.
  • the support arm is extending outwardly from the door in a parallel manner with respect to the ground and the aesthetical appearance is not deteriorated.
  • the support arm is made of zinc-aluminum based alloyed material in a manner that the adjustment hole and the bearing housing are coaxial.
  • the hinge bearing has a hollow cylindrical structure in a compliant form to the bearing housing.
  • the hinge bearing is pushed onto the bearing housing.
  • the embodiment according to the present invention comprises a support arm 40 of a hinge 30 embodied in order to be utilized in the connection of the door 20 to the body 10 for a home appliance and preferably for a cooling device having a heat insulated body 10 in cabinet form.
  • the support arm 40 is assembled by being joined with a connection plate 50 provided in the body part 11 of the body 10.
  • the support arm 40 is embodied in an arm form whose at least one long edge is bent in wing 46 form for increasing the strength thereof.
  • a bearing pin 45 is provided which is embodied essentially vertically with respect to the support arm 40 where the hinge bearing 80, where the door 20 will be placed, is positioned at one end of the support arm 40.
  • the first one of the two holes, provided at the vicinity of the intermediate part of the support arm 40, is the adjustment hole 44 where the foot 60 is provided, supporting the support arm 40 while the support arm 40 is carrying the weight of the door 20, and when the support arm 40 is connected to the connection plate 50, the two ends of the hole are provided at a bare region. Thus, the foot 60 can be adjusted to the desired height.
  • the other hole is the assembly hole 43 providing connection of the support arm 40 to the connection plate 50 by means of at least one connection member 70.
  • a seating part 411 is obtained and a fixation tab 41 embodied in an "r" like form.
  • connection plate 50 embodied in a compliant manner to the structure of the support arm 40, there is a fixation hole 51 wherein the fixation tab 41 will be placed, and a positioning tab 52 and an assembly hole 53 are embodied which will be connected to the positioning hole 42 at the continuation thereof.
  • connection through the assembly holes 43, 53 is realized by means of the connection member 70.
  • the foot 60 having a cylindrical grooved part 62 where a groove is formed on the side surface thereof, is placed to the adjustment hole 44 from the grooved part 62 thereof 60, and by being rotated, the foot 60 is adjusted to the height where the contact of the seating part 63, provided at the shoe 61 part on one end, to the floor is realized.
  • the shoe 61 is provided so as to have a structure compliant to a key edge.
  • FIG. 6-11 An embodiment of the invention relating to an easier and safer assembly of the home appliance by forming a passage gap between a cardboard and the connection plate is illustrated in the Figures 6-11 .
  • the cooling device has a body 10, a liner 90 provided inside the body 10 and an insulation material 100 is provided between the body 10 and the liner 90.
  • a bearing pin 45 is provided essentially embodied in a vertical manner with respect to the support arm 40.
  • the hinge bearing 80 to be connected to the door 20, is positioned on said bearing pin 45, e.g. the hinge bearing 80 is pushed onto the bearing pin.
  • An assembly hole 43 is positioned at a vicinity of the middle region of the support arm 40 and a centering pin 48 is positioned at the continuation of the support arm 40.
  • a fixation tab 41 and a seating part 411 are obtained embodied in an "r" like manner.
  • connection plate 50 embodied in a compliant manner to the structure of the support arm 40, there is a fixation hole 51 wherein the fixation tab 41 will be placed; and at the continuation, a centering hole 57 and an assembly hole 53 are embodied.
  • the centering pin 48 will engage the centering hole 57 and the assembly hole 43 will be aligned with the assembly hole 53 in the assembled form.
  • the fixation tab 41 provided on the support arm 40, is placed to the fixation hole 51 provided on the connection plate 50.
  • the fixation tab 41 is prevented from being accidentally removed through the fixation hole 51 as a result of fixation onto the connection plate 50.
  • the centering pin 48 provided on the support arm 40, is inserted into the centering hole 57 provided on the connection plate 50.
  • the assembly holes 43, 53 provided on the support arm 40 and on the connection plate 50, are aligned with each other. Afterwards, connection is realized through the assembly holes 43, 53 by means of a connection member.
  • Insulation foam expanding during the drying process, is utilized as insulation material 100 between the body 10 and the liner 90.
  • connection plate 50 in some regions of the body 10, there are openings formed due to the production methods.
  • cardboard 110 is placed between the body 10 and the insulation material 100 as illustrated in Figure 8 , in order to prevent overflows through said openings.
  • the openings are covered by pressing the cardboard 100 towards the body 10 as a result of the expansion of the insulation material 100.
  • a gap is preferable between the connection plate 50 and the cardboard 110 for passing the fixation tab 41 provided at the support arm 40 through the fixation hole 51 provided on the connection plate 50 and for providing connection of the seating part 411 provided on the fixation tab 41 and the seating part 54 provided at a vicinity of the fixation hole 51.
  • a clearance tab 55 is provided at a vicinity of the fixation hole 51 on the connection plate 50 and embodied in tab form extending from the connection plate 50 towards the cardboard 110.
  • a passage gap 120 is formed between the connection plate 50 and the cardboard 110 extending between the elevation 56 embodied on said connection plate 50 and the clearance tab 55 also embodied on said connection plate 50.
  • Figures 12 and 13 show a different embodiment of a hinge to be used in a home appliance according to the invention.
  • the hinge 30, which is in dismantled form, comprises a hinge bearing 80 where the door 20 is seated; a support arm 40 having a bearing housing 47 where the hinge bearing 80 is positioned at one end and an adjustment hole 44 provided inside the bearing housing 47; a foot 60 placed into the adjustment hole 44.
  • the bearing housing 47 is essentially embodied in a vertical manner with respect to the support arm 40.
  • the support arm 40 comprises a fixation tab 41 embodied in "r" shape at the end opposite to the bearing housing 47, and a positioning hole 42 embodied at a vicinity of the fixation tab 41.
  • an assembly hole 43 is positioned providing connection of the support arm 40 to the connection plate 50 by means of a connection member.
  • the foot 60 comprises a seating part 63 and a grooved part 62 extending in an upward vertical manner from the middle section of the seating part 63.
  • the bearing housing 47 on which the hinge bearing 80 is pushed onto is coaxial with the adjustment hole 44. In this way, forces resulting from the weight of the door 20 will be transferred directly to the foot 60 without causing bending moments on the support arm 40.

Claims (12)

  1. Haushaltsgerät, insbesondere Kühlvorrichtung, mit einem ein Gehäuse bildenden, wärmegedämmten Hauptteil (10), einer an den Hauptteil (10) angelenkten Tür (20), einer an dem Hauptteil (10) vorgesehenen Verbindungsplatte (50) mit einer ersten Montagebohrung (53) und einem Scharnier (30) mit einem Haltearm (40) mit einer zweiten Montagebohrung (43), der an einem Ende mit der Verbindungsplatte (50) verbunden und am anderen Ende an der Tür (20) angebracht ist, wobei mindestens eine Befestigungszunge (41) an dem Haltearm (40) und mindestens eine Befestigungsbohrung (51) so an der Verbindungsplatte (50) vorgesehen ist, dass sie die Befestigungszunge (41) aufnimmt, wobei der Haltearm (40) an der unteren Ausrichtung des Hauptteils (10) von der Tür (20) bis zum Hauptteil (10) verläuft und mit einem Sockel des Hauptteils verbunden ist, dadurch gekennzeichnet, dass die Befestigungsbohrung (51) so an der Verbindungsplatte (50) angeordnet ist, dass die Montagebohrungen (43, 53) miteinander fluchten, wenn die Befestigungszunge (41) in der Befestigungsbohrung (51) aufgenommen ist, und dass die Befestigungszunge (41) von der Oberfläche des Haltearms (40) aus, die die Verbindungsplatte (50) berührt, nach außen hin eine "r"-Form aufweist und mindestens einen Anliegeteil (411) umfasst, der in der Nähe der Befestigungsbohrung (51) an die Verbindungsplatte (50) drückt.
  2. Haushaltsgerät nach Anspruch 1, wobei die Verbindungsplatte (50) mindestens eine Positionierzunge (52), die in der Nähe der Befestigungsbohrung (51) vorgesehen ist, und der Haltearm (40) mindestens eine Positionierbohrung (42), in der die Positionierzunge (52) angeordnet ist, in der Nähe der Befestigungszunge (41) umfasst.
  3. Haushaltsgerät nach einem der vorhergehenden Ansprüche, wobei die Befestigungszunge (41) am Ende des Haltearms (40) vorgesehen ist.
  4. Haushaltsgerät nach einem der vorhergehenden Ansprüche, wobei der Haltearm (40) mindestens einen Flügel (46) umfasst, der in Form einer Zunge vorgesehen ist, die von seiner dem Fußboden zugewandten Fläche aus zumindest an einer langen Kante des Haltearms (40) entlang zum Boden hin verläuft.
  5. Haushaltsgerät nach einem der vorhergehenden Ansprüche, wobei der Haltearm (40) mindestens einen Lagerstift (45) umfasst, der im Wesentlichen senkrecht zu der Fläche des Haltearms (40) verläuft, die mit der Verbindungsplatte (50) verbunden ist, und an dem mindestens ein Scharnierlager (80) angeordnet ist.
  6. Haushaltsgerät nach einem der vorhergehenden Ansprüche, wobei der Haltearm (40) mindestens eine Justierbohrung (44) umfasst, deren beide Enden freiliegen und die in der Nähe des Lagerstifts (45) mit dem Fuß (60) verbunden ist.
  7. Haushaltsgerät nach einem der vorhergehenden Ansprüche, wobei in dem Hauptteil (10) ein Behälter (90) und zwischen dem Hauptteil (10) und dem Behälter (90) ein Dämmmaterial (100) vorgesehen ist und zwischen dem Dämmmaterial (100) und dem Hauptteil (10) mindestens eine Pappe (110) vorgesehen ist, um ein Austreten des Dämmmaterials (100) durch am Hauptteil (10) vorgesehene Öffnungen zu verhindern, und wobei die Verbindungsplatte (50) mindestens eine Abstandszunge (55) umfasst, die in der Nähe der Befestigungsbohrung (51) vorgesehen und so konfiguriert ist, dass zwischen der Pappe (110) und der Verbindungsplatte (50) ein Durchgangsspalt (120) gebildet wird.
  8. Haushaltsgerät nach Anspruch 7, wobei die Verbindungsplatte (50) mindestens eine Erhebung (56) umfasst, die in der Nähe der Befestigungsbohrung (51) vorgesehen ist.
  9. Haushaltsgerät nach Anspruch 8, wobei die Verbindungsplatte (50) zwischen der Befestigungsbohrung (51) und der Erhebung (56) mindestens einen Anliegeteil (54) umfasst, an dem die Befestigungszunge (41) angeordnet ist.
  10. Haushaltsgerät nach einem der vorhergehenden Ansprüche, wobei ein Scharnierlager (80) zum Anordnen der Tür (20) an dem Haltearm (40) und ein Fuß (60) zum Übertragen des Gewichts der Tür (20) auf den Boden vorgesehen ist und der Haltearm (40) eine Justierbohrung (44), in der der Fuß (60) angeordnet ist, und ein Lagergehäuse (47) von hohlzylindrischer Form umfasst, in dem das Scharnierlager (80) untergebracht ist, wobei das Lagergehäuse (47) im Wesentlichen koaxial mit der Justierbohrung (44) angeordnet ist.
  11. Haushaltsgerät nach Anspruch 10, wobei das Lagergehäuse (47) in der Nähe des Endes des Haltearms (40) vorgesehen ist.
  12. Haushaltsgerät nach Anspruch 10 oder 11, wobei das Scharnierlager (80) eine hohlzylindrische Konstruktion aufweist, deren Form dem Lagergehäuse (47) entspricht.
